Peripheral Nerve Injury Market Introduction and Overview

According to SPER market research, 'Global Peripheral Nerve Injury Market Size- By Stage Type, By Customer Type, By Therapeutic Area - Regional Outlook, Competitive Strategies and Segment Forecast to 2034' state that the Global Peripheral Nerve Injury Market is predicted to reach 3.58 billion by 2034 with a CAGR 8.05%.

Peripheral nerve injury involves damage to the nerves located outside the brain and spinal cord, which are responsible for carrying signals between the central nervous system and the rest of the body. These injuries can occur due to trauma, pressure, stretching, or medical conditions like diabetes. The severity can vary, leading to symptoms such as numbness, weakness, or even complete loss of sensation and muscle function.

Restraints: The peripheral nerve injury (PNI) market encounters several key challenges. Nerve regeneration remains complex, often leading to uncertain and prolonged recovery times. High treatment costs and limited access to advanced medical procedures, especially in low-resource settings, hinder widespread adoption. Additionally, low awareness and delayed diagnosis can negatively impact patient outcomes. The market also faces regulatory hurdles and lengthy approval timelines for new therapies, which slow innovation and product availability.
